Facebook is a social networking site for sharing messages, links, photos, and videos. GSSW's posts are generally school news and events, and news and topics related to social work. The GSSSW Facebook page is public, so you do not need an account to access it.
Visit the GSSW Facebook page for GSSW news and events. You can also join the GSSW Student Collective Facebook page for student group news and events from the GSSW Student Collective.

Twitter is a micro-blogging service where people share short updates or "tweets" of 140 characters maximum. GSSW's posts are generally school news and events, and news and topics related to social work. The GSSW Twitter page is public, so you do not need an account to access it.

LinkedIn is the leading career networking website. Members create a free, professional profile to showcase their work experience and expertise, network with others, share career opportunities and job postings, and participate in discussions. GSSW's LinkedIn group consists of alumni, current students, faculty, and staff.

YouTube is the leading online video destination for watching and sharing videos. GSSW's YouTube channel features faculty and student profiles, event videos, and other presentations.

BCshare is Boston College's personal web resource where current students, faculty, and staff can share information, messages, and photos within the BC community. BCshare can be used to create blogs, wikis, group forums, photo albums, and web pages.
